The specification if IAddMemoryBlocksTarget#addMemoryBlocks indicates that
client should query for default renderings and create them.  There is no
option to not to create them.  So, this is sort of working as designed,
that your implementation must query for default renderings and create them
when called.

However, you are correct that the interface does not give you enough
information to duplicate the platform's behavior.  We probably need some
extension to the existing interface to give client more information on
where they are being called from or why they are being called.
